At Home with Dine merger
Caterer Daniel Gill is to merge his Dine Services company with Diana Naish’s At Home Catering firm. Terms of the deal were undisclosed.

Venture capital firm Foresight has announced the first closing of its Sustainable UK Investment Fund, which will invest in the environmental infrastructure sector. The fund has raised £15 million to date ‘primarily from ultra-high net worth investors’ and expects a final close at £20 million before Christmas.

Internet hotel bookings provider FastBooking has attracted €35 million (£24 million) of investment from 3i and Edmond de Rothschild Investment Partners (EdRIP). The collective investment creates a 62 per cent stake in the company, which is valued at €45 million.
